wrote · verb
Definitions
verb
- 1.
Past tense of "write"; marked letters, words, or symbols on a surface in the past.
- 2.
Composed text or a musical work in the past.
- 3.
Sent a written communication in the past.

Etymology
Past tense of "write," from Old English "wrat," the past tense of "writan" meaning "to scratch, draw, write." The vowel change from "write" to "wrote" follows the ablaut pattern of strong verbs in Germanic languages.
